客户数据概览
parent
bf6d5614ac
commit
0acd3161f8
@ -1,80 +0,0 @@
|
|||||||
<template>
|
|
||||||
<div>
|
|
||||||
<Row :gutter="32">
|
|
||||||
<i-col span="32">
|
|
||||||
<row>
|
|
||||||
<row style="height: 90px;background: #f7f8fa;border: 1px solid #E8ECF2;line-height: 90px">
|
|
||||||
<span style="margin-left: 48px">区域选择</span>
|
|
||||||
<Select filterable placeholder="请选择区域" v-model="regionId" class="left-15" style="width:190px" size="small">
|
|
||||||
<Option v-for="item in regionList" :value="item.id" :key="item.id">{{ item.name }}</Option>
|
|
||||||
</Select>
|
|
||||||
<span class="left-15">店铺选择</span>
|
|
||||||
<Select filterable placeholder="请选择店铺" v-model="shopId" class="left-15" style="width:190px" size="small">
|
|
||||||
<Option v-for="item in shopList" :value="item.id" :key="item.id">{{ item.name }}</Option>
|
|
||||||
</Select>
|
|
||||||
<span class="left-15">导购选择</span>
|
|
||||||
<Select filterable placeholder="请选择导购" v-model="sellerId" class="left-15" style="width:190px" size="small">
|
|
||||||
<Option v-for="item in sellerList" :value="item.id" :key="item.id">{{ item.name }}</Option>
|
|
||||||
</Select>
|
|
||||||
<Button type="primary" style="width: 70px;margin-left: 20px" @click="searchCustomerDataBtnClick" size="small">查询</Button>
|
|
||||||
|
|
||||||
</row>
|
|
||||||
<row>
|
|
||||||
<ve-histogram :data="chartData"></ve-histogram>
|
|
||||||
</row>
|
|
||||||
</row>
|
|
||||||
</i-col>
|
|
||||||
</Row>
|
|
||||||
</div>
|
|
||||||
</template>
|
|
||||||
<script>
|
|
||||||
|
|
||||||
export default {
|
|
||||||
data() {
|
|
||||||
return {
|
|
||||||
regionId: null,
|
|
||||||
regionList: [{"id":1,"name":"一区"},{"id":2,"name":"二大区"}],
|
|
||||||
shopId: null,
|
|
||||||
shopList: [{"id":1,"name":"一区"},{"id":2,"name":"二大区"}],
|
|
||||||
sellerId: null,
|
|
||||||
sellerList: [{"id":1,"name":"一区"},{"id":2,"name":"二大区"}],
|
|
||||||
chartData: {
|
|
||||||
columns: ['date', '访问用户', '下单用户', '下单率'],
|
|
||||||
rows: [
|
|
||||||
{ 'date': '1/1', '访问用户': 1393, '下单用户': 1093, '下单率': 0.32 },
|
|
||||||
{ 'date': '1/2', '访问用户': 3530, '下单用户': 3230, '下单率': 0.26 },
|
|
||||||
{ 'date': '1/3', '访问用户': 2923, '下单用户': 2623, '下单率': 0.76 },
|
|
||||||
{ 'date': '1/4', '访问用户': 1723, '下单用户': 1423, '下单率': 0.49 },
|
|
||||||
{ 'date': '1/5', '访问用户': 3792, '下单用户': 3492, '下单率': 0.323 },
|
|
||||||
{ 'date': '1/6', '访问用户': 4593, '下单用户': 4293, '下单率': 0.78 }
|
|
||||||
]
|
|
||||||
},
|
|
||||||
}
|
|
||||||
},
|
|
||||||
mounted: function () {
|
|
||||||
|
|
||||||
},
|
|
||||||
methods: {
|
|
||||||
searchCustomerDataBtnClick: function () {
|
|
||||||
|
|
||||||
},
|
|
||||||
|
|
||||||
// /**商品mainList*/
|
|
||||||
// getMainList: function(){
|
|
||||||
//
|
|
||||||
// },
|
|
||||||
// //切页处理
|
|
||||||
// handlePage:function (value) {
|
|
||||||
//
|
|
||||||
// },
|
|
||||||
|
|
||||||
}
|
|
||||||
}
|
|
||||||
</script>
|
|
||||||
<style scoped>
|
|
||||||
|
|
||||||
.left-15{
|
|
||||||
margin-left: 15px;
|
|
||||||
}
|
|
||||||
|
|
||||||
</style>
|
|
@ -0,0 +1,19 @@
|
|||||||
|
/**
|
||||||
|
* 客户数据概览
|
||||||
|
* @author wangyinjia
|
||||||
|
* @date 2020/4/9
|
||||||
|
*/
|
||||||
|
|
||||||
|
import http from '../CommonHttp'
|
||||||
|
|
||||||
|
|
||||||
|
export function getMainRequest(params, call) {
|
||||||
|
return http.get('/customer/view/main', params).then(call)
|
||||||
|
}
|
||||||
|
|
||||||
|
|
||||||
|
export default {
|
||||||
|
//mainList
|
||||||
|
getMainRequest,
|
||||||
|
|
||||||
|
}
|
Loading…
Reference in New Issue